How Dryer Vent Cleaning Improves Safety and Efficiency
A dryer produces lint during every load. While lint traps catch a portion of it, fine fibers still travel into the vent line. Over time, this material settles along the duct walls, elbows, and exterior vent hood. As airflow becomes restricted, heat and moisture remain inside the system longer than designed.
Restricted airflow can contribute to several issues:
- Longer drying times and repeated cycles
- Increased energy consumption
- Excess heat around the dryer and laundry area
- Faster wear on heating elements and motors
- Conditions that may increase fire risk
In addition to safety concerns, airflow restrictions can affect indoor comfort. Laundry rooms may feel warmer or more humid, especially during seasons with higher moisture levels. Routine vent cleaning helps maintain steady airflow so the dryer can exhaust hot, moist air as intended.

Signs You May Need Dryer Vent Cleaning
Some indicators of vent blockage develop slowly, while others are more noticeable. Paying attention to changes in dryer performance can help prevent larger issues.
Common warning signs include:
- Clothes taking more than one cycle to dry.
- The dryer or laundry room feeling unusually hot.
- Lint collecting near the exterior vent hood.
- A vent flap that does not open fully during operation.
- Musty or slightly burnt odors while the dryer is running.
Homes with frequent laundry use or longer vent runs may experience these signs sooner. Addressing them early helps restore efficiency and supports safer operation.
Considerations for Local Homes and Conditions
Seasonal humidity and temperature changes can influence how lint and moisture behave inside vent systems. In warmer months, moisture can combine with lint and adhere to duct walls more easily. During cooler periods, condensation may form inside longer vent runs. These conditions make routine inspection and cleaning an important part of ongoing maintenance.
Properties with dryers located far from exterior walls, venting through attics, crawl spaces, or roofs, often require closer attention. Understanding how these layouts affect airflow helps determine appropriate cleaning intervals.
Frequently Asked Questions
1. Why is dryer vent cleaning necessary?
Dryer vent cleaning helps remove lint buildup that restricts airflow. Restricted airflow can reduce efficiency, increase heat buildup, and place additional strain on the dryer.
2. How often should dryer vents be cleaned?
Most homes benefit from annual dryer vent cleaning. Homes with heavy laundry use or longer vent runs may require more frequent service.
3. What are common signs of a clogged dryer vent?
Long drying times, excess heat, lint near the exterior vent, or unusual odors during operation can indicate a blockage.
4. Is dryer vent cleaning suitable for older homes?
Yes. Older homes often have longer or less direct vent runs, which can increase lint accumulation and make regular cleaning especially important.
5. Does dryer vent cleaning improve energy efficiency?
Improved airflow allows the dryer to operate more efficiently, which can reduce drying time and energy use.
6. Can dryer vent cleaning help extend the life of my dryer?
Reducing heat buildup and mechanical strain can help support longer appliance life.
7. Is the service available for both residential and commercial properties?
Dryer vent cleaning can be performed in both residential and commercial settings, with methods adjusted based on system size and usage.
